From: Alyssa Rosenzweig Date: Thu, 12 Aug 2021 23:20:44 +0000 (+0000) Subject: panfrost: Don't use ralloc for resources X-Git-Tag: upstream/22.3.5~18855 X-Git-Url: http://review.tizen.org/git/?a=commitdiff_plain;h=e6924be737033a1fa2db6e9a356e53db81bd0079;p=platform%2Fupstream%2Fmesa.git panfrost: Don't use ralloc for resources ralloc is not thread safe, so we cannot use a pipe_screen as a ralloc context unless we lock the screen. The allocation patterns for resources are trivial, so just use malloc/calloc/free directly instead of ralloc.
